What type of venting is intended to relieve excess pressure from a vessel?

Explanation:
A pressure relief valve is specifically designed to relieve excess pressure from pressure vessels, ensuring that operational pressures do not exceed the maximum allowable working pressure (MAWP) of the vessel. The primary function of a pressure relief valve is to prevent catastrophic failures by automatically opening at a predetermined pressure to allow excess pressure to escape, thereby protecting the integrity of the vessel and maintaining safety standards. In context, other options relate to different functions. A free vent typically allows for the undirectional flow of air or gas but does not specifically control pressure relief. A vacuum relief valve is intended to prevent vacuum conditions that could lead to vessel collapse, and a condenser vent primarily facilitates the release of non-condensable gases rather than managing internal pressure dynamics. Understanding these distinctions highlights why the pressure relief valve is the correct choice for the task of relieving excess pressure in a pressure vessel.
